Inês completed her bachelor’s degree in Biomedical Sciences (2022) and her master´s degree in Biochemistry (2024) from the University of Aveiro. Her master’s thesis focused on “Biofabricating 3D anatomically-scaled tumor models for in vitro screening of therapeutics”. She is currently a PhD student in Medical Biotechnology at the COMPASS research group, in collaboration with Cellularis Biomodels, working on “Bioengineering bone marrow organoids for screening gene editing nanomedicines”.
